electron 发布.类.Publisher
Electron-Builder / electron-publish / Publisher
扩展自¶
构造函数¶
new Publisher()¶
protected
new Publisher(context
):Publisher
参数¶
• context: PublishContext
返回值¶
属性¶
context¶
protected
readonly
context:PublishContext
访问器¶
providerName¶
get
abstract
providerName():PublishProvider
返回值¶
方法¶
createProgressBar()¶
protected
createProgressBar(fileName
,size
):null
|ProgressBar
参数¶
• fileName: string
• size: number
返回值¶
null
| ProgressBar
createReadStreamAndProgressBar()¶
protected
createReadStreamAndProgressBar(file
,fileStat
,progressBar
,reject
):ReadableStream
参数¶
• file: string
• fileStat: Stats
• progressBar: null
| ProgressBar
• reject
返回值¶
ReadableStream
toString()¶
abstract
toString():string
返回值¶
string
upload()¶
abstract
upload(task
):Promise
<any
>
参数¶
• task: UploadTask
返回值¶
Promise
<any
>